Sudan’s Ambassador to South Africa, Othman Abu Fatima Adam, congratulated Pan-African Parliament President Fati Boutbig on assuming office, reaffirming Sudan’s support for his presidency and efforts to enhance the role of the continental legislative body.
During their meeting on Monday at the Pan-African Parliament headquarters in Midrand, South Africa, the two sides discussed developments in Sudan. The ambassador highlighted the government’s efforts to achieve peace through an exclusively Sudanese-led process, urging the Parliament to support Sudan’s sovereignty, condemn violations by the Rapid Support Forces (RSF) militia, strengthen humanitarian efforts, and back a Sudan-led peace process.
For his part, the Pan-African Parliament President said the Sudan issue would be among the priorities of his presidency, reaffirming the Parliament’s readiness to support peace and stability efforts in Sudan. He also announced plans to visit Sudan, assess the situation on the ground, and engage with neighboring countries to contribute to Sudan’s security and stability.
